The ingredients needed to make whole wheat oatmeal raisins walnuts applesauce cookies:
- Get 1/2 cup applesauce
- Get 1/2 cup white sugar
- Get 1/4 cup brown sugar
- Take 1 tsp vanilla
- Make ready 1 egg
- Make ready 1 1/4 cup oatmeal
- Make ready 1 cup whole wheat flour
- Prepare 1/2 tsp baking soda
- Get 1/2 tsp salt
- Take 1/2 tsp cinnamon
- Get 1/4 tsp nutmeg
- Prepare 1/2 cup raisins or craisins
- Get 1/4 cup chopped walnuts
Instructions to make whole wheat oatmeal raisins walnuts applesauce cookies:
- Preheat oven to 350°F.
- Beat first 5 ingredients together in a large bowl .
- Add oatmeal, whole wheat flour, soda, salt, cinnamon, and nutmeg.
- Stir in nuts and raisins.
- Drop by spoon fulls onto greased cookie sheet and bake at 350°F for 10 to 12 minutes. Makes 2 and a half dozen.
